a:link {

	text-decoration: none;

}



#participation a:link {

	color: #FF0000;

	}



#requirements a:link {
  color: #0000ff;

	}



a:visited {

	text-decoration: none;

	color: #666666;

	}

a:hover {

	text-decoration: underline;

}

a:active {

	text-decoration: none;

}



body { 

	background-color: #eff3f7;

	background-image:  url("bg_body.JPG");

	background-repeat:no-repeat;

	margin: 0px; 

	margin-left:122px;

  font-family: Arial, Verdana, Tahoma, sans-serif;

	font-size: 12px;

	line-height: 15px;

	color: #214563;



	}

	

#container	{

	position:absolute;

	margin-top:0px;

	width: 658px;

	background-image: url("bg_container.bmp");

	background-repeat:	repeat-y;

	background-position:left;

	}



#intro	{

	margin-top: 250px;

	}

	

#pageHeader h1 , #pageHeader h2 , #pageHeader span	{

	display: none;

	height: 5px;

	background-color: #00CCCC;

	}



#quickSummary	{

	position: absolute;

	top: 1330px;

	left: 415px;

	width: 230px;

	height: 111px;

	background-image:  url("sidebar_part_4.gif");

	background-repeat:	no-repeat;

	margin: 5px;

			}





#quickSummary  p.p1	{

	display: none;

	}



#quickSummary  p.p2 {

	margin: 10px;

	margin-top: 30px;

	color: #FF6600;

		}

#quickSummary a		{

	color: #CC0000;

	}

		

#intro, #supportingText, #linkList {

	padding: 25px;

	width: 320px;

	}

	

#intro h3 span, #supportingText h3 span	{

		display: none;

		}



#intro h3	{

			background:  url("title1.jpg");

			width: 313px;

			height: 75px;

			}



p.p1	{

		color: #666666;

		}

		

p.p1, p.p2, p.p3	{

		margin: 0px;

		padding: 0px;

		margin-top: 8px;

		}

		

#explanation h3	{

			background:  url("title2.jpg");

			width: 313px;

			height: 75px;

			margin: 0px;

			padding: 0px;

			}



#explanation h2, #preamble h2,	#participation h2{

  font-weight: bold;

	font-family: Arial, Verdana, Tahoma, sans-serif;

	font-size: 18px;

			}

	

#participation h3	{

			background:  url("title3.jpg");

			width: 313px;

			height: 75px;

			}

			

#benefits h3	{

			background:  url("title4.jpg");

			width: 313px;

			height: 75px;

			}

			

#requirements h3	{

			background:  url("title5.jpg");

			width: 313px;

			height: 75px;

			}

			

#extraDiv1	{

		background-image: url("headertest.jpg");

		background-repeat: no-repeat;

		background-position:top;

		position: absolute;

		top: 0px;

		left: 122px;

		width: 658px;

		height: 259px;

		}



#extraDiv2	{

		background: transparent url("photo_csspill.jpg") top left no-repeat;

		position: absolute;

		top: 191px;

		left: 485px;

		width: 295px;

		height: 339px;

		}



#linkList	{

	position: absolute;

	top: 530px;

	left: 363px;

	width: 295px;

	height: 755px;

	z-index: 1;

		}

		

#linkList2	{

		margin-top: 50px;

		margin-left: 26px;

				}



#lselect	{

		width: 230px;

		height: 384px;

		background-image: url("sidebar_part_1.JPG");

		color: #FFFFFF;

			}

			

#lselect	h2{

  font-weight: bold;

	font-family: Arial, Verdana, Tahoma, sans-serif;

	color:#FFFFFF;

	font-size: 16px;

			}



#lselect h3 span, #larchives h3 span, #lresources h3 span	{

		display: none;

		}

/*dit is m!!*/		

#lselect h3	{

			width: 229px;

			height: 20px;

			top: 0px;

			margin: 0px;

			padding: 0px;

			}

		

#lselect ul, #larchives ul, #lresources ul	{

	margin-top: 5px;

	color: #FFFFFF;

		}



#lselect li {

	border-bottom: 1px dotted #FFFFFF;

	width: 170px;

	margin-bottom: 8px;

	list-style-position: outside;



}



#lselect .c {

	text-transform: capitalize;

}



#lselect a {

	display: block;

	font-weight: bold;

	color:#FFFFFF;

}



#lresources{

	color:#FFFFFF;

}



#lselect a:hover {

	display: block;

	font-weight: bold;

	color: #3399FF;

	background-color:#FFFFFF;

}



#lselect a.c {

	border-bottom: 1px dotted #FFFFFF;

	color: #FFCC00;

	display: inline;

	font-weight: bold;

}



#lselect a.c:hover {

	display: block;

	font-weight: bold;

	color: #3399FF;

	background-color:#FFFFFF;

}





#larchives a:hover, #lresources a:hover {

	

	display: block;

	font-weight: bold;

	color: #3399FF;

	background-color:#FFFFFF;

}



#larchives a, #lresources a {

	/*display: block;*/

	font-weight: bold;

	color:#FFFFFF;

}



#larchives li, #lresources li {

	border-bottom: 1px dotted #FFFFFF;

	width: 170px;

	margin-bottom: 8px;

	list-style-position: outside;

}



#larchives	{

		width: 230px;

		height: 169px;

		background-image: url("sidebar_part_2.JPG");

					}



#larchives h3	{

			background:  url("sidetitle_02.gif");

			width: 229px;

			height: 10px;

			top: 0px;

			margin: 0px;

			padding: 0px;

			}

			

#lresources	{

			width: 230px;

			height: 156px;

			background-image: url("sidebar_part_3.JPG");

			}



#lresources h3	{

			width: 229px;

			height: 10px;

			top: 0px;

			margin: 0px;

			padding: 0px;

			}



#footer		{

			background:  url("footer.jpg");

			background-repeat:no-repeat;

			width: 470px;

			height: 46px;

			text-align:center;

			margin-top:10px;

			padding: 10px;

			}



#footer	a	{

			color: #FF9900;

				}

				

acronym		{

			font-style:italic;

			}